The Company

  • Zepho is building the world's first true AI coach for endurance athletes. Every product in this space generates a training plan and calls it coaching. We're different; Zepho is an AI agent that connects to your wearables, learns how your body responds to training, and adapts your coaching every day. It's the coach that 200 million smartwatch-wearing athletes don't have yet.

  • We just launched on the App Store, we're raising from US and UK investors, and we're growing fast. The team is small, the ambition is huge, and the opportunity to shape how a brand like this shows up in the world doesn't come along often. We're offering a paid internship that we hope will quickly translate into a full time job.

The Role

  • Build Zepho’s social presence: Work with CMO to launch and run our Instagram, LinkedIn and Reddit from zero to active. Set up profiles, manage a content calendar, post regularly and engage directly with the endurance community.

  • Create high-quality content: Work with CMO to produce short-form video, carousels and posts that resonate with runners, cyclists and endurance athletes. Comfortable filming, editing and writing clear captions.

  • Manage influencer relationships: Coordinate day-to-day with micro-influencers, podcasts and partners. Track promo codes, links and content deliverables to ensure campaigns run smoothly.

  • Measure and improve performance: Track engagement and growth metrics, report weekly on what’s working and help refine content and distribution.

  • Progression opportunity: Opportunity to convert to a full-time role as Zepho grows.

Requirements

  • Recent graduate.

  • Active endurance athlete (running, cycling, triathlon, HYROX or similar).

  • Strong understanding of endurance sport culture and online communities.

  • Comfortable creating and editing social content on a phone.

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
